    Hi, I have the impression that most of the iOS games are similar. It looks like iOS games are mostly divided into a few categories. Developers use the same engine? available in each categories and just change the appearance to make their games different. Am I right?
    Developers use what engine works best for their project. You can find a game from pretty much any category that's just done in Unity and they don't all look the same. ;)

    Some of them do cut and paste jobs, but they still have to put the work into the base of the first game.
    Not really. You've got a wide variety of puzzle, find the object, RTS, First/third person shooters, driving, flying, classic arcade, scrollers, etc. Controls can seem similiar, with either touch screen, virtual buttons, or screen tilt (I believe). I would categorize most of them due to iOS limits as being casual games.

